Transaction 568cfbfc9b510868874193e95c65e07e2df64b5dde728a2e56bcafa1ba2d7ee5

1 Input
2 Outputs
  • 568cfbfc9b510868874193e95c65e07e2df64b5dde728a2e56bcafa1ba2d7ee5:0
  • value  101641223
    address  mufK9oEUNi6aWYYvWNCdth76BKPRmAA6As
  • 568cfbfc9b510868874193e95c65e07e2df64b5dde728a2e56bcafa1ba2d7ee5:1
  • value  1497621
    address  mrcym2EZ6mqFBNiQXtsvAK9vvw2cAzCLRY